Opening batter Finn Allen is not taking part in the ongoing Match No. 25 of the Indian Premier League (IPL) 2026 between the Kolkata Knight Riders (KKR) and the Gujarat Titans (GT), as both sides are engaging in a fierce battle of bat and ball at the gigantic venue of the Narendra Modi Stadium in Ahmedabad.
At the toss, the visiting skipper called it correctly, and with the coin flip going in his favour, he confirmed that KKR will be batting first at the venue. Surprisingly, Shubman Gill, Rahane's counterpart, was happy to be bowling first since he anyway wanted his side to chase the target had they won the toss in the ongoing fixture.
Gujarat Titans did not make any change to their playing combination from the previous clash, where they won quite comfortably. But the most shocking and the only exclusion was for KKR, who dropped their opening batter-cum-wicketkeeper Finn Allen. Dropped from the side, Allen was replaced by his fellow New Zealand international Tim Seifert.
